Page 1: Post Recipe Banana Pecan Crunch

PREP: 10 min.TOTAL: 10 min.MAKES: 4 servings

INGREDIENTS:• 1 container (6 oz.) strawberry low-fat yogurt• 2 cups POST SELECTS GREAT GRAINS - CRUNCHY PECANS WHOLE GRAIN CEREAL• 2 medium bananas sliced • 1/4 tsp almond extract• 1 cup thawed whipped topping• 1 cup thawed whipped topping• 2 Tbsp. pecan pieces

DIRECTIONS:PLACE 1/2 cup of the cereal in each of 4 parfait glasses.

ADD bananas and extract to whipped topping.

STIR gently until well blended.

SPOON evenly over cereal.

SPRINKLESPRINKLE with pecans.

SERVE immediately.

TIPS & SUGGESTIONS:SPECIAL EXTRA: For added color and texture, servetopped with dried cranberries or other dried fruits.

TAKE ALONG: To take this easy dessert to a party, spoonthe cereal into parfait glasses. Mix the whipped toppingand extract; place in tightly covered container largeand extract; place in tightly covered container largeenough for the bananas to be added to it later.

(An empty tub works great!)

When ready to serve, slice the bananas and add themto the whipped topping mixture; spoon over the cereal.

SPRINKLE with the pecans.

(NOTE: Be sure to keep the whipped topping mixturecold until you are ready to assemble the desserts.)cold until you are ready to assemble the desserts.)

NUTRITION BONUS: These luscious parfaits provide arich source of iron and good source of both fiber andvitamin A from the cereal.

Nutrition InformationPer Serving:

330 calories, 10g total fat, 2g saturated fat,2g polyunsaturated, 5g monounsaturated,210mg sodium, 59g carbohydrate, 6g dietaryfiber, 20g sugars, 6g protein, 15%DV Vitamin A,10% DV 10% DV Vitamin C, 50% DV iron, 2 starch 1 fruit1 carbohydrate 1-1/2 fat diet exchange.
